Mexico Governor Accused of Cartel Ties

A seismic political scandal has erupted in Mexico following accusations by U.S. prosecutors that Rubén Rocha Moya, the current governor of Sinaloa, allegedly engaged in a corrupt scheme to protect the infamous Sinaloa Cartel. The allegations suggest a quid pro quo arrangement, where the governor would allegedly receive bribes and political backing in exchange for providing cover and facilitation for the cartel's operations.

National Outcry and Investigation

These serious charges have sent shockwaves across Mexico, a nation long grappling with the pervasive influence of powerful drug cartels. The U.S. Department of Justice's claims, if proven true, would indicate a deeply troubling level of corruption at the highest echelons of regional government, potentially undermining efforts to combat organized crime and ensure public safety. The accusation is not merely about alleged financial corruption but about the alleged compromise of a governor's office to shield one of the world's most notorious criminal organizations.

The Sinaloa Cartel, once led by Joaquín 'El Chapo' Guzmán, has been a dominant force in international drug trafficking for decades. Its alleged ties to political figures have long been a subject of concern and investigation. U.S. prosecutors’ direct accusation against Governor Rocha Moya marks a significant escalation, signaling a potential deepening of the U.S. government's scrutiny into alleged cartel infiltration of Mexican political structures. The full implications of these charges are yet to unfold, but they promise to ignite intense debate and further investigations within Mexico and in its relationship with the United States, particularly concerning cross-border crime and judicial cooperation.
